Output 96efc17b7e1c97eb8bbfbfc10955d72c6eb5f074b12b7f85c0ec83d1301d628e:0

value
423510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4453bd5c166ee72995a393cfa8d34cfb2756cd1 OP_EQUAL
address
3J8CVWwwszKbxAKDMkQXRo9PYj2UXh7zZB
transaction
96efc17b7e1c97eb8bbfbfc10955d72c6eb5f074b12b7f85c0ec83d1301d628e
spent
true